Explain plant breeding.

Plant breeding is the process in which two plants of two different varieties, species, and genera with desired traits are crossed to get those desired traits in a particular plant species. This process of plant breeding is also referred to as hybridization as the new plant formed is a hybrid of the two different plants having desired characteristics into it.

This crossing is called intervarietal when it is in two different varieties, interspecific when it is in two different species and intergeneric when it is in between two different genera.


The desired characteristics that are seen before breeding are resistance towards diseases, high yield, good absorption of fertilizers, quality of the product etc.
